Planning appeal decision

Dismissed5 December 20253361293

Land Adjacent Lodge Green, Whiteley Lane, Titchfield, Hampshire, PO15 6RW

erection of 2 detached self-build houses with detached garages, parking, turning and landscaping

Authority
Winchester City Council
Appeal type
minor · Planning Appeal
Procedure
Written Representations
Development
residential · Minor Dwellings
Inspector
Leonard S

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• The impact of the proposal on biodiversity, with particular regard to: a) irreplaceable ancient woodland; b) priority habitat; c) protected species; and d) biodiversity net gain
  • Whether the appeal site is a suitable location for the proposal, having regard to its location within open countryside and the Council's adopted settlement strategy
  • The effect of the proposal on the character and appearance of the area
  • Whether the proposal would provide adequate mitigation for the Solent Special Protection Areas (SPAs)

What decided it

Material harm to irreplaceable ancient woodland and its buffer zone, which provides a strong reason for refusing the appeal proposal under NPPF paragraph 193(c).

The modest benefits of housing supply, self-build provision and economic benefits were outweighed by material harm to biodiversity (ancient woodland and priority habitat), unsuitability of location within countryside outside the settlement boundary contrary to the adopted settlement strategy, and material harm to the rural character and appearance of the area.
